Yousign features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Yousign offers a simple and intuitive interface, making it easy for users to navigate and complete their signing tasks efficiently.
  • Legally Binding Signatures
    Documents signed through Yousign are legally binding and compliant with eIDAS regulations, ensuring that signatures are secure and recognized across Europe.
  • Multiple Integration Options
    Yousign provides various integration capabilities with popular tools and platforms such as Zapier, allowing businesses to streamline their workflow.
  • Robust Security Measures
    Yousign ensures document security with encrypted storage and transmission, along with providing a comprehensive audit trail for every signed document.
  • Affordable Pricing
    Yousign offers competitive pricing plans to cater to different business sizes, making it accessible for startups and SMEs.

Possible disadvantages of Yousign

  • Limited Global Recognition
    While Yousign is compliant with European regulations, its recognition might not be as widespread outside the EU compared to some global competitors.
  • Feature Limitations in Basic Plans
    Some advanced features, like bulk sending and advanced integrations, may only be available in higher-tier plans, which could be a limitation for users of lower-tier plans.
  • Occasional Performance Issues
    Some users have reported occasional slow performance or glitches, which can be a concern during peak usage times.
  • Limited Customization Options
    Compared to some competitors, Yousign offers fewer customization options for branding and personalization in documents.

Analysis of Vim Python IDE

Overall verdict

  • Vim configured as a Python IDE (typically via plugins like coc.nvim, YouCompleteMe, ALE, jedi-vim, or NERDTree combined with configurations found in various GitHub repositories) is a solid choice for developers who value speed, keyboard-driven workflows, and deep customization, though it requires more setup effort than out-of-the-box IDEs like PyCharm or VS Code.

Why this product is good

  • Extremely lightweight and fast, even on older or resource-constrained hardware
  • Highly customizable through plugins (linting, autocompletion, debugging, git integration)
  • Keyboard-centric workflow enables very efficient editing once mastered
  • Works seamlessly over SSH and in terminal-only environments, great for remote server work
  • Free and open-source with a massive ecosystem of community-maintained configs and plugins
  • Consistent editing experience across many languages, not just Python

Recommended for

  • Experienced developers comfortable with the Vim/Neovim modal editing paradigm
  • Users who frequently work in terminal-only or remote/SSH environments
  • Developers who want a minimal, distraction-free coding environment
  • Engineers who enjoy building and maintaining their own custom tooling/config
  • Power users who prioritize speed and efficiency over GUI convenience
  • Those already familiar with Vim motions looking to extend it into a full Python dev environment
